The Post-Graduation Work Permit (PGWP) lets international students who graduate from eligible Canadian institutions stay and work in Canada for up to 3 years. Why is it important? New Language Requirements (From November 1, 2024) Starting from November 1, 2024, new rules apply. You must show proof of English ability to get a PGWP. CELPIP gives you lots of free tools to help you succeed. Free resources include: ❓Do I need CELPIP to get a PGWP? Yes, if you are applying after November 1, 2024, you must show English proficiency. CELPIP is an approved option. ❓What’s a good CELPIP score for PGWP? It depends on your study program. Usually, a score of CLB 7 or higher is safe, but check the latest IRCC guidelines. ❓Is CELPIP harder than IELTS? No. CELPIP uses Canadian English and a simple, computer-based format, which many test takers find easier. ❓Can I take CELPIP outside Canada? Yes! CELPIP has test centres around the world, not just in Canada. ❓How long is the CELPIP score valid? CELPIP scores are valid for 2 years from the date of the test. ❓Can I retake the CELPIP test? Absolutely! You can take the test again if you want a better score. There’s no limit, but you must wait 4 days between test attempts.
